"Respect For Life" - Candle Sale

The Respect for Life Committee is excited to again offer a fall candle sale. This fundraiser will be held in church the weekend of November 13/14. You can order directly on the candlemaker’s website November 8-14. (www.wrenhouse-atelier.com)
Purchasers will be able to choose fragrances in 3 sizes. This year there will be a slight increase in price. Please share the website with friends and relatives. Credit will be given to St. Joseph Church when the buyer identifies him/herself on the checkout page. If you are local and will pick candles up at the church, this can be done in the drop down menu where shipping method is chosen. If you are out of the area and require the product to be shipped to you, please put “St Joseph Fundraiser” in the ADD A NOTE section. Due to state law, sales tax will be automatically applied to online orders. For direct assistance you may call Christine the candlemaker at 203-556-4601.
Pickup will be held after Masses on the weekend of November 20/21.
Members of the committee will be present to assist.
We have been supported so well in the past, and hope you will continue that tradition this year.
